如何在Oracle中创建表空间?
原创
一、引言
在Oracle数据库中,表空间是用于存储数据库对象(如表、索引等)的逻辑结构。正确地创建和管理表空间对于数据库的性能和稳定性至关重要。本文将详细介绍怎样在Oracle中创建表空间。
二、创建表空间的步骤
要在Oracle中创建表空间,请按照以下步骤操作:
1. 登录到Oracle数据库
首先,您需要使用具有适当权限的账户登录到Oracle数据库。通常,这需要DBA(数据库管理员)权限。
2. 确定表空间需求
在创建表空间之前,您需要确定所需的表空间大小、数据文件位置以及其他相关参数。这些参数将影响表空间的性能和存储高效能。
3. 使用CREATE TABLESPACE语句创建表空间
一旦确定了表空间需求,您可以使用CREATE TABLESPACE语句来创建表空间。以下是一个示例:
CREATE TABLESPACE my_tablespace
DATAFILE 'C:\oracle\data\my_tablespace.dbf' SIZE 100M
AUTOEXTEND ON;
在这个例子中,我们创建了一个名为my_tablespace的表空间,其数据文件位于C:\oracle\data\my_tablespace.dbf,初始大小为100MB,并启用了自动扩展功能。
4. 验证表空间创建
创建表空间后,您可以使用以下SQL语句来验证表空间是否已顺利创建:
SELECT * FROM DBA_TABLESPACES WHERE TABLESPACE_NAME = 'MY_TABLESPACE';
如果查询因此返回了您的表空间信息,那么说明表空间已顺利创建。
三、总结
通过以上步骤,您应该能够在Oracle中顺利创建表空间。请注意,创建表空间时需要谨慎考虑各种参数,以确保数据库的性能和稳定性。此外,定期监控和维护表空间也是确保数据库正常运行的重要环节。